The valve with the temperature dial will be located at the bottom of the radiator on either the left or right side and should be simple to find. A thermostatic radiator valve is similar to a manual valve, but it has a temperature dial, allowing you to control the water flow to the radiator and adjust the temperature. Whether it's best to turn unused radiators off or run radiators at low settings can depend on your home and the way your boiler's set up. Most radiators will have a dial on the valve that allows you to change the temperature of the radiator or turn it off completely.
